REDS KITCHEN & TAVERN Email Format
RestaurantsMassachusetts, United States11-50 Employees
Learn about working at REDS KITCHEN & TAVERN. Join LinkedIn today for free. See who you know at REDS KITCHEN & TAVERN, leverage your professional network, and get hired.